研究协议:地方劳动力市场计划 - 机构结构,组织形式和生活经验.
Gunilla Olofsdotter1, Katarina Giritli Nygren1, Gunilla Bergström2
1Department of Humanities and Social Sciences, Mid Sweden University, Sundsvall, Sweden.
PloS one
|January 24, 2024
概括
本研究考察了瑞典的当地劳动力市场计划 (LLMPs),以改善参与者的就业生活. 调查结果将增强LLMP组织,活动和参与者经验,以更好地融入劳动力市场.

背景情况:
- 地方劳动力市场计划 (LLMP) 对于将个人纳入劳动力队伍至关重要.
- 了解LLMP组织和参与者经验的细微差别是提高其有效性的关键.
- 需要采用纵向方法来评估LLMP的长期影响.
研究的目的:
- 在瑞典市级绘制和检查LLMP.
- 通过分析其机构结构,组织和参与者的经验来改进LLMP.
- 增加LLMP参与者在工作生活中的融入.
主要方法:
- 一种混合方法方法,将四个工作包中的定量和定性数据结合起来.
- 纵向研究的设计,以跟踪参与者的进展和计划的影响随时间推移.
- 理论框架包括机构民族学,交叉研究和情绪的作用.
主要成果:
- 分析LLMP (WP1和WP2) 的组织结构和活动.
- 评估个人参与者经验及其与劳动力市场政策的联系 (WP3).
- 为LLMP工作方法开发和测试效果评估 (WP4).
结论:
- 在瑞典的各个市镇,LLMP的结构和实施方式各不相同.
- 参与者的经验为LLMP计划的有效性提供了关键的见解.
- 基于证据的LLMP改进可以增强不同群体的劳动力市场包容性.

Surveys
14.8K
Often, psychologists develop surveys as a means of gathering data. Surveys are lists of questions to be answered by research participants, and can be delivered as paper-and-pencil questionnaires, administered electronically, or conducted verbally. Generally, the survey itself can be completed in a short time, and the ease of administering a survey makes it easy to collect data from a large number of people.

Archival Research
16.0K
Some researchers gain access to large amounts of data without interacting with a single research participant. Instead, they use existing records to answer various research questions. This type of research approach is known as archival research. Archival research relies on looking at past records or data sets to look for interesting patterns or relationships. Group Design
8.9K
The most basic experimental design involves two groups: the experimental group and the control group. The two groups are designed to be the same except for one difference— experimental manipulation. The experimental group gets the experimental manipulation—that is, the treatment or variable being tested—and the control group does not. Blind Procedures
10.6K
Ideally, the people who observe and record the children’s behavior are unaware of who was assigned to the experimental or control group, in order to control for experimenter bias. Experimenter bias refers to the possibility that a researcher’s expectations might skew the results of the study.
